Shabba Ranks Gets “Tinue’s” Support

September 9, 2022 | By Supa Pea |

Uptempo rastafarian record producer, Ricardo “Tinue” Brown continues to throw his weight behind Shabba Ranks views to, “let the music of young entertainers play.”

Shabba Ranks – a two-time Grammy winner, in a recent interview on Bridge 99. Fm, repeatedly called on Jamaicans to support the music of the younger generation, as this is part of their talent.

The hardcore dancehall deejay, known for such songs as, “Wicked Inna Bed,” “Twice My Age” and “Mr. Lover Man,” was given the OD ( Order of Distinction) in 2016 for  his sterling contribution to music.

Ricardo Brown

Brown, owner of Allspice Recording Studio in Lancaster, Kingston 10, is not  holding back his words that music does not contribute to violence in Jamaica,  hence it should be played.

“I agree with Shabba Ranks to allow the music to play. It is their (youths) talent and way of expressing themselves. This is what they see happening in Jamaica.

Brown in a recent debate on radio, maintained his stance that music does not push anyone to commit, for example, murder.

” It was their intention from the outset such as robbery or gang violence not music.

“Music is being played all over Jamaica. Then, why is it that crime is concentrated only in certain areas in Jamaica and continues to be the trend in these hot spots for years.”

The record producer further explains that, “what is needed is for the government to start examining those factors which influence criminal activities.

“Let us, for example, look  at the level of unemployment, the lack of stable family life and the need for accountability.”

Tinu born in Kingston migrated, along with his  mother to eke out a better life in Portland. On returning to Kingston, he opened a recording studio in Lancaster   Among the artistes he has recorded is Bounty killer, Lutan Fyah, Fantan Mojah, and Cutty Ranks.

In addition, he has released “Changes” for Machine Lawd God and “Werewolf” for Richie Bangin.
